A: When a nomadic faction (like the Huns or Vandals) loses its last settlement, its entire population transforms into several large, free armies called hordes. These armies can move and fight without paying upkeep. Your goal as a horde is to conquer a new territory, at which point you can settle down and start building your empire again.

A revolutionary mobile artillery unit. Essentially a ballista mounted on a horse-drawn cart, this unit allows Roman generals to reposition artillery rapidly across the battlefield, sniping high-value enemy targets on the move. A: The Sassanid Empire and Saxons are excellent choices. The Sassanids have a strong starting position and powerful, straightforward units like cataphracts and war elephants. The Saxons are an infantry-focused faction that plays similarly to traditional barbarians, allowing you to learn the new mechanics with a familiar playstyle.
